Cancelling an EDIT of an inline item (childtable) results in LOSING the item!

I add a new vehicle to my form. It opens a new form (childtable) where I can fill some data and add photos.

I save. The vehicle is on the list (inline).

I can add several more vehicles and they go on the list.

Now I click one of them. It takes me to the DETAIL view, right?

Below it, there are the options CANCEL and SAVE.

If I hit CANCEL, it brings a message โ€œANY EDITS WILL BE LOST: NO or DISCARDโ€

No - you remain on childtable form. Discard - it should discard any EDIT. However, it discards THE ENTIRE ENTRY.

errrโ€ฆ before anyone says โ€œso hit save insteadโ€, there are many situations where you

donยดt want to save the edit formโ€ฆ

example: selected WRONG item from the list and replaced a long text with another. Then you noticed you were writing on the wrong item. You want to recover the long text you deleted. So you DO NOT WANT TO SAVE. You want to cancel the edit only.

Right now, it seems to me, either you lose the text (if you save) or you lose the entire itemโ€ฆ

Itโ€™s actually a very new feature to be able to edit the child inlineโ€ฆ And if youโ€™re not comfortable with the resistive โ€œbetaโ€ nature of it you can not make it โ€œisapartofโ€ and then you must as the child records after row submissionโ€ฆ

But is this something that is planned to be fixed (discarding only the EDIT, not the row itself)?

So I can warn future users of the app that, FOR A WHILE, they should be careful with that?

@Rogerio_Penna, I think your expectation is correct โ€” I believe the desired behavior is that canceling edit on an inline row should not throw away the entire owning parent row.
